I think P.K.'s prime has passed, he's probably on the decline now, and New Jersey is hoping like hell it's nowhere near as steep as his final season in Nashville suggests.

I'm absolutely astounded that the Subban experiment in Music City only lasted three years and all they got out of it was one SCF appearance. Either he's not as good as they suggest, or the Preds weren't as good as they suggest. The truth may lie somewhere in the middle. He wasn't a great fit when I thought he'd be the perfect fit. He and Josi did not complement one another well at all. And his underlying numbers, which should have just exploded under a better coach with a faster system, actually trended downward.

I don't think Montreal "won" the deal, and I'm positive those final seasons will end up being LTIR'd like all the others have been :roll: , but they still come out of this looking better than Nashville, and that is really something.

Regardless, I really like what Shero did here. He took advantage of a chaotic cap situation and got a legit top-flight defender for cheap. AND, his contract expires right when it's time to re-up Jack Hughes.

Severson, Subban, Vatanen, and (maybe) Ty Smith. That's a pretty good defensive corps.
